Key Insights of Japan Trypsin EDTA Solution Market
- Market Size (2023): Estimated at approximately USD 150 million, reflecting steady growth driven by biotech and pharmaceutical sectors.
- Forecast Value (2026): Projected to reach USD 220 million, with a CAGR of around 10% during 2026–2033.
- Leading Segment: Cell culture applications dominate, accounting for over 60% of total demand, driven by regenerative medicine and biomanufacturing.
- Core Application: Enzymatic tissue dissociation and cell harvesting remain primary uses, with increasing integration into automated laboratory workflows.
- Leading Geography: Japan’s Kanto region holds the largest market share, supported by dense biotech clusters and research institutions.
- Key Market Opportunity: Rising demand for high-purity, GMP-compliant solutions in clinical and research settings presents significant growth potential.
- Major Companies: Major players include Fujifilm Wako Pure Chemical Corporation, Thermo Fisher Scientific, and Merck KGaA, competing on innovation and quality standards.

Japan Trypsin EDTA Solution Market: Dynamic Trends and Innovation Pathways
The market is experiencing a surge in demand driven by the integration of automation and digital laboratory solutions. Automated cell processing systems increasingly incorporate Trypsin EDTA solutions optimized for high-throughput applications, reducing manual errors and increasing efficiency. Additionally, the shift towards animal-free and recombinant enzymes aligns with global trends in ethical research practices, influencing product development strategies.
Emerging trends include the customization of enzyme formulations to suit specific tissue types and research needs, as well as the development of enzyme blends that enhance cell viability and yield. The adoption of bioprocessing standards and stringent quality controls is shaping innovation pathways, ensuring products meet international regulatory benchmarks. Furthermore, the rise of personalized medicine and regenerative therapies in Japan is creating new avenues for specialized Trypsin EDTA solutions, emphasizing purity, stability, and compatibility with clinical workflows.

Japan Trypsin EDTA Solution Market: Impact of Regulatory and Policy Frameworks
Japan’s regulatory environment significantly influences the Trypsin EDTA market, with strict standards for clinical-grade and GMP-compliant products. The Pharmaceuticals and Medical Devices Agency (PMDA) oversees approvals, ensuring safety and efficacy, which can extend product development timelines but enhances market credibility. Recent policy initiatives aim to streamline regulatory pathways for biotech innovations, encouraging faster commercialization of new solutions.
Intellectual property laws and patent protections incentivize innovation, while government grants and subsidies support R&D activities. However, navigating complex compliance requirements can pose barriers for new entrants. The evolving regulatory landscape necessitates continuous monitoring and adaptation by market players to maintain compliance and capitalize on emerging opportunities, especially in personalized medicine and regenerative therapies.
